Abby Brammell (born March 19, 1979)[1] is an American television and stage actress.

Career

Brammell has had recurring roles on Six Feet Under; and The Shield; Push, Nevada. In 2004, she received good reviews for her performance as Sabina Spielrein in the North American premier of Christopher Hampton's play, The Talking Cure, at the Mark Taper Forum in Los Angeles.[2][3]

From 2006 to 2009, she appeared in The Unit as army wife Tiffy Gerhardt. She also appeared in NCIS season 8 episode three, "Short Fuse", as Marine Sergeant Heather Dempsey.

She played Tamara Moor in the thriller Playdate (2012), a made-for-television film produced in the United States, and has guest-starred on Medium, The Mentalist, Lie to Me, Criminal Minds, and Castle.

She appeared as the wife of Steve Jobs, played by Ashton Kutcher, in the film Jobs (2013).

On October 11, 2015, it was announced Brammell would voice the female protagonist in Call of Duty: Black Ops III for Microsoft Windows, PlayStation 4, and Xbox One.
